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$884 per month in Arad vs $1,013 in Medellin,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,394 per month in Arad vs $1,602 in Medellin, rent included.

A family of three spends $1,904 per month in Arad vs $2,192 in Medellin, rent included.

Arad is about 13% cheaper than Medellin,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Both Arad and Medellin are more affordable than the global median – Arad 34% lower, Medellin 24%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$320 in Arad versus $476 in Medellin.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 72% higher in Arad,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$35.00 in Arad versus $33.00 in Medellin. Groceries tell a different story – $187 in Arad vs $188 in Medellin – so Arad w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
